Output dd66b374380cc9588e3518f7712a80d1534c7cdcfa1b2f66a6d4e59eb34cf642:117

value
36521
script pubkey
OP_0 OP_PUSHBYTES_20 3f36e063427222ea018c7a390421c049abb07539
address
bc1q8umwqc6zwg3w5qvv0gusggwqfx4mqafe2602cl
transaction
dd66b374380cc9588e3518f7712a80d1534c7cdcfa1b2f66a6d4e59eb34cf642
spent
true